Gamer Grub #1

Photobucket
Kim Chee Saimin with Vienna Sausage ★★☆☆☆

Befitting the stereotype, I cooked saimin noodles (similar to ramen) and added a little spiciness using kim chee. I also added some vienna sausage and kamaboko (fish cake) for a bit of sustenance. Simple and cheap!

Preparation time: N/A
Time to cook: Less than 10 minutes

Shrimp-Flavored Saimin Package: $0.50
Bottle of Kim Chee (6-8 servings): $2.40
Can of Vienna Sausage: $0.90
Block of Kamaboko (5-7 servings) $1.75

Dish Total: ~$2.15

Notes:
While cooking the noodles, add the kim chee a bit before you add the soup base so it has time to cook and spread the flavor. Also add the kamaboko a little early so it can soften up a little.

Along with AMK, this past update also introduced the new Union system to Campaign. Basically, after getting your Allied Tags, you register for a random union. At the end of a campaign battle, depending on how well your union fought, you receive spoils from the battle. It's pretty random, but some items are worth a bunch, and of course the highly sought out Dynamis currency also drop. The more members in a union, the greater the number of drops at the end of the fight because your union is more likely to kill more beastmen. However, the more players, the more competition. So it's a tossup.
